Shown are a map and a graph for sea ice extent on 8 July 2025 in the Arctic.

The map shows the sea ice extent in the Northern Hemisphere. There is only ice in the inner Arctic. 

The graph shows the annual variation in the extent of the sea ice in the Northern Hemisphere. Here, the extent of the sea ice is defined by areas that have an ice concentration of at least 15%, i.e. 15% of the surface is covered by ice. The values for 2025 are very close to or below the minimum ice extent of the last 40 years.

As the access to the SSMIS data from the US Department of Defense satellites will stop on 31 July 2025, we have replaced it with the Japanese AMSR2 data, an example of which is shown here.

PLEASE NOTE: Data source for sea ice concentration and extent has changed.

Beginning 1 July 2025, the Japanese AMSR2 is replacing the US SSMIS instrument for our sea ice concentration and extent products.

SSMIS and AMSR2 differ by ยฑ0.1 million kmยฒ or less with larger differences in summer.

A map and a line graph are shown with the ablation over Greenland in 2025. The onset of the ablation season in Greenland is defined as the first of at least three days in a row with a surface mass balance below -1 kmยณ (= -1 gigaton). In 2025, this was on 15 June, 2 days later than the median 1981-2010. Ice loss occurred mainly along the west coast.

A map and a line graph are shown with the melt extent over Greenland in 2025. The onset of the melting season in Greenland is defined as the first of at least three days in a row with melting over more than 5% of the Greenland Ice Sheet. The median over the period 1981-2025 is on 26 May. This year, the melting onset was 12 days early, on 14 May, which is rank 11 of 45 years.

Accumulated surface mass balance (SMB) 1 Sep 2023 to 31 Aug 2024 was 367.3 Gt (=kmยณ), close to the average 1980-2024. SMB is snowfall - runoff, i.e. always positive.
This is not the total mass balance TMB, which also includes iceberg calving. Greenland has lost ice every year since the mid-1990s.
